Subject: VramScope profiler update for this week's sync

All, the new VramScope build fixes the double-counting of pooled allocations that skewed last week's GPU memory reports. Peak-usage numbers should now drop roughly 15% on the Kestrel training jobs — that's correction, not improvement, so please annotate dashboards accordingly. Sampling overhead is unchanged at under 2%. The per-stream breakdown view is still behind a flag. If anyone needs to reproduce the fixed measurements, use the artifact matching the token below.

session token of kagup-hahaf = htk3_2b8

Migration Step 4 — Gridwright Crossword Generator

Cut over the puzzle build queue before touching the solver pods. Drain in-flight grids, then flip the feature flag on the Gridwright scheduler. Do not restart the dictionary cache mid-drain; it will rebuild from scratch and stall generation for ~20 minutes. Verify the health probe returns green on both regions. Once drained, apply the new settings shown below to every scheduler node.

config for bahop-baduf:
[kasion]
team = lamath
access_code = ac_d807e5
host = kasion.paliqcloud.corp
port = 4000
owner = julix.tamvan
peer = frair.qorvelsoft.local

☐ Step 7 — Map-tile prefetcher verification. As part of the Larkspur Atlas key ceremony, you must confirm the tile prefetcher is fully drained before the escrow key is generated. Open the Brindlewood ops console, pause the prefetch queue, and wait until in-flight fetches reach zero; partial tiles written during key generation have corrupted checksums in past ceremonies. Record the queue depth in the ceremony log and have the witness initial it. Once confirmed, unseal the escrow envelope using the passphrase provided below.

vault phrase of yawip-kahof = eliys-norius-istix-eliix-praael-druix-fraael-novdor-noviel-noveth